Fire: Its Benefits and Drawbacks

Fire is a powerful force of nature that has both positive and negative effects on our environment and society. In this article, we will explore the benefits and drawbacks of fire.

The Benefits of Fire

1. Clearing Land: Fire can be used as a tool to clear land for farming, grazing, or other purposes. Controlled burning can remove unwanted vegetation and promote the growth of desirable plants.

2. Nutrient Cycling: Fire can help recycle nutrients in ecosystems. When plants and animals die, their organic matter is broken down by fire, releasing nutrients back into the soil. This process can improve soil fertility and support plant growth.

3. Natural Regeneration: Some plant species require fire to germinate and grow. For example, the lodgepole pine in western North America has cones that are sealed with a resin that can only be melted by fire. This releases the seeds and allows the tree to regenerate.

The Drawbacks of Fire

1. Destruction of Property: Uncontrolled fires can destroy homes, businesses, and other structures, causing billions of dollars in damage. In addition, wildfires can threaten the safety of people and wildlife.

2. Air Pollution: Fires release smoke and other pollutants into the air, which can have negative effects on human health. Smoke from wildfires can travel long distances and impact air quality in areas far from the fire.

3. Loss of Biodiversity: Fires can have a devastating impact on ecosystems, particularly if they occur too frequently or are too intense. They can destroy habitats and reduce biodiversity, leading to the loss of plant and animal species.
